NTC temperature probe

I have been given the following specs for a compatible temperature probe (I think the proper name is a thermistor).

R25°C=10KΩ±1% R0°C=26.74~27.83KΩ B25/85°C=3435K±1%

How would I figure out what to buy? I tried putting it exactly into Google with lots of confusing results.

I would have a look at Element 14, I think they have a lot of thermistors of various flavours.
Most specs start out at 25ºC so use 10k as a first filter. You may then have to look up specs to get the other numbers for the rest. Element 14 provide data sheets for most components. Usually a little PDF symbol under the stock number. There may be some maths involved too.
Not sure what tolerances are usual but the 1% might just be a bit awkward. Sounds like a Lab device.
